The Importance of Comfort in an Office Table Chair

Comfort is undoubtedly the most important factor when selecting an office table chair. Long hours at a desk can lead to strain and discomfort if your chair doesn’t provide the proper support. A chair that lacks comfort can lead to poor posture, back pain, and overall fatigue. This is why it’s essential to choose an office chair that is ergonomically designed, offering adjustable features that can be tailored to your body’s specific needs.

Look for a chair with adequate lumbar support, which helps reduce the strain on your lower back. The seat should be padded and provide support for your thighs, while the backrest should encourage a neutral spine posture. Chairs with adjustable height, armrests, and tilt mechanisms will also allow you to customize the seating position, preventing discomfort and improving your focus throughout the day.

Selecting an Office Table Chair that Promotes Good Posture

Good posture is crucial for preventing long-term health issues. The way you sit in your office table chair can significantly affect your spine alignment, which is why ergonomic design is so important. An office chair that promotes good posture will help you sit with your feet flat on the ground, knees at a 90-degree angle, and your back supported in its natural curve.

An office chair with lumbar support is one of the best investments for maintaining a healthy posture. This type of support helps keep the lower back in a neutral position, which is essential for preventing back pain. In addition to lumbar support, ensure that your chair offers an adjustable seat depth, so you can ensure your knees are slightly below your hips while sitting.

Durability and Material Choices for Office Table Chairs

When choosing an office table chair, consider the materials used in its construction. The durability of the chair depends largely on the frame and the type of upholstery used. High-quality materials will ensure that your chair remains in good condition for years, even with regular use.

Leather chairs are known for their professional appearance and longevity, while mesh chairs offer breathability, making them a great choice for warmer office environments. Mesh fabric allows air to circulate, reducing sweat and heat build-up. On the other hand, fabric and padded chairs offer a soft and comfortable seating experience but may require more maintenance.

In addition to the upholstery, look for office chairs with sturdy frames made from metal or high-grade plastic. A strong base is essential to ensure the chair can handle daily wear and tear without breaking down prematurely.

Adjustable Features for Personalized Comfort

One of the standout features of a modern office table chair is its adjustability. A chair that allows you to customize its settings will provide a much more comfortable and productive experience. Height-adjustable chairs are essential, as they allow you to align the chair with your office table for an ergonomic fit. Your feet should be flat on the ground, and your arms should rest comfortably on the armrests or the table while typing.

In addition to height adjustments, an office chair with adjustable armrests can help alleviate strain on your shoulders and neck. This is especially important for people who spend long hours at a desk. Armrests that are too high or too low can lead to discomfort and poor posture.

Furthermore, the ability to tilt the backrest of your chair is a useful feature. A reclining chair allows you to shift between sitting and leaning back, which can provide relief from prolonged sitting and improve circulation. Make sure to choose a chair that has a locking mechanism for the tilt feature, so you can lock the chair at an optimal angle.

The Role of an Office Table in Your Workspace Setup

The office table itself is equally important when it comes to creating an efficient and ergonomic work environment. A suitable office table should provide enough surface area for all of your essentials—such as your computer, paperwork, and any other tools or devices you regularly use. It should also be at the right height for you to sit comfortably while typing and working.

When choosing an office table to pair with your chair, make sure it offers ample legroom. You should be able to comfortably slide your legs under the table without feeling cramped. A table with adjustable height is also a great feature, as it allows you to alternate between sitting and standing positions, which can improve circulation and reduce fatigue.
